So, one day, Dad called me into his roomhe said we needed to have a serious chat. Ill admit, I felt a bit uneasy about it. When I walked into the living room, I saw a woman waiting for me there.
My whole family revolves around my father. Hes the one who raised me, looked after me, and has always been my unwavering support. After I was born, Mum left us, and Dad chose not to marry againprobably because he was afraid of being hurt all over again. Life hasnt exactly been easy on him, and I always wanted to grow up faster so I could help shoulder some of the burdens he carried as such a responsible man.
Given the state of our finances, I started working when I was just 15. I wrote little pieces for the local papers, and after three years, managed to land myself a better job. A couple of years later, I got an office job that meant I could support both myself and Dad, which felt like such a relief.
Anyway, that day Dad asked me for that important talkat least thats how he put itI couldnt help feeling a knot in my stomach. In the living room, there was that woman. According to Dad, she was my mother.
As soon as she saw me, she burst into tears, apologising over and over, begging for a hug. But I just couldnt bring myself to do it. I gently pulled away from her and left without saying a word, leaving her and Dad alone. I decided it was up to him to deal with things however he saw fit. I just cant forgive someone who abandoned both of us so coldly and never even bothered to send a birthday card all these years.
